Alix Beaujour

Alix Beaujour was born in Port-au-Prince, Haiti, and moved to the United States in 1978 where he now resides in Dallas, Texas. He has mastered the use of colors and imagery with private study in Haiti and a short stay in Paris France. Alix is a versatile and talented artist who paints in different mediums to depict the daily life like folklore of the African, West Indian and American Cultures. His most recent conception has been experimentation with pastel. He finds this medium more expressive than oil and uses it to portray the beauty of women in the diversity of roles they play. He is sensitive to detail and therefore makes use of bold colors, dimension and expression to make his subjects come alive.
